Haverfordwest, a charming market town in Pembrokeshire, offers a wealth of experiences for budget-conscious travellers. Explore the historic Haverfordwest Castle, which dates back to the 12th century and is free to wander around; its grounds provide lovely views of the town and the River Cleddau. Just a short walk away, the beautiful Pembrokeshire Coast Path beckons, offering stunning coastal scenery and the chance to enjoy a picnic while soaking in the fresh sea air. For families, the nearby Scolton Manor is perfect for a day out, featuring lovely gardens and plenty of space for children to run around, with a modest entry fee. If you're a history buff, the Haverfordwest Town Museum is a must-visit; it’s free and showcases the area’s rich heritage. When it comes to food, local eateries like The Farmers Arms provide hearty meals at reasonable prices, ensuring you can enjoy a satisfying dining experience without breaking the bank. When is the most affordable time to visit Haverfordwest?
Visiting Haverfordwest is most affordable during the shoulder seasons of spring (April to May) and autumn (September to October), as well as the off-peak winter months (November to March), excluding the festive period. During these times, you'll generally find lower prices on accommodation and fewer crowds, making for a more relaxed and budget-friendly trip.

For solo travellers, the quieter atmosphere of these months is ideal for exploring Pembrokeshire's natural beauty without the summer rush. You'll often find better deals on guesthouses and B&Bs, particularly mid-week. The natural attractions, such as the coastal paths and local historical sites, are just as stunning in spring or autumn and are often free to access. Public transport, while less frequent than in peak season, remains a cost-effective way to get around for those without a car.

Even in winter, the town and surrounding areas offer a peaceful charm. Many local pubs and cafes remain open, providing a warm welcome and often serving up hearty, affordable meals.

Is Haverfordwest a budget-friendly destination?
Yes, Haverfordwest is a budget-friendly destination, particularly for those looking to explore Pembrokeshire on a modest budget.

Accommodation options in Haverfordwest itself, such as guesthouses and B&Bs, are generally more affordable than staying directly on the coast in popular spots like Tenby or St Davids. This central location also means shorter drives to various attractions, saving on fuel. Solo travellers can find good value in locally-run establishments, often with breakfast included.

Many of the area's best experiences are free or low-cost. Couples can spend days walking sections of the spectacular Pembrokeshire Coast Path, exploring the ruins of Haverfordwest Castle, or simply enjoying the peaceful market town atmosphere. There are also numerous quiet beaches within a short drive that won't cost anything to visit.

Dining in Haverfordwest can be very economical. There are several traditional pubs and cafes offering hearty, reasonably priced meals, often using local produce. Supermarkets are also plentiful, making self-catering a viable and money-saving option.

What free activities should we do in Haverfordwest?
Haverfordwest offers a surprising array of free activities, superb for budget-conscious solo travellers looking to explore the natural beauty and history of Pembrokeshire. You can immerse yourself in the town's past, enjoy scenic walks, and discover local gems without spending a penny.

Start by exploring the ruins of Haverfordwest Castle, perched dramatically above the Western Cleddau River. Though the interior is mostly inaccessible, the grounds offer fantastic views of the town and river, providing a picturesque backdrop for a leisurely stroll. Afterwards, wander through the historic town centre, admiring the architecture and soaking in the local atmosphere. The riverside walk along the Western Cleddau is another lovely, free option, offering tranquil scenery and a chance to spot local wildlife.

For those keen on more extensive walks, the surrounding Pembrokeshire Coast National Park is a treasure trove of free exploration. While not directly in Haverfordwest, many accessible paths are just a short, budget-friendly bus ride away or even walkable if you enjoy longer excursions. These trails offer stunning coastal vistas, secluded coves, and opportunities for birdwatching.
